Get the Neurotypical mug.The neurotypical stare is a common facial expression displayed by neurotypical people expressing confusion, discomfort, awkwardness, judgement and unease whilst observing an autistic person.
Autistic people commonly describe the 'neurotypical stare' as making them feel very uncomfortable and uneasy due to its intensity and judgemental undertones.
It is the inverse neurotype equivalent of the 'autistic stare' that commonly causes neurotypical people also feel similarly uncomfortable.
